This template converts Arabic numerals (that is, 1, 2, 3, etc.) into Roman numerals (I, II, III etc.). It currently works for any whole number between 1 and 4999999.

Usage

Template:Pre

Replace number with the number you would like to be converted to Roman numerals. For numbers higher than 4999999 the template outputs "N/A". This can be changed by replacing message with your preferred text.

An overline, representing multiplication by 1000, is used to extend the upper range of the function.

Fraction support

The template can accept parsing decimals, fractions, and arithmetic expressions. This is not enabled by default. To enable this, supply |fraction=yes, i.e. {{Roman|105.5|fraction=yes}} or {{Roman|105.5|too big|fraction=yes}}.

Roman numeral output for fractional values uses these symbols:

  • S = ½
  • : = 1/6
  • • = 1/12
  • Є = 1/24
  • ƧƧ = 1/36
  • Ɔ = 1/48
  • Ƨ = 1/72
  • ƻ = 1/144
  • ℈ = 1/288
  • » = 1/1728
  • N = 0
